Coronal loops are found around sunspots and in active regions, and are associated with the closed magnetic field lines that connect magnetic regions on the solar surface. Many coronal loops last for days or weeks, but most change quite rapidly.

It appears to be orbiting an invisible black hole with about four times the mass of the Sun — the first such inactive stellar-mass black hole found in a globular cluster.
This important discovery impacts on our understanding of the formation of these star clusters, black holes, and the origins of gravitational wave events.
